What is the Chromecast Beta Program?
Before we get our hands dirty with the Chromecast Beta extension download, let's quickly chat about what the Chromecast Beta program actually is. Think of it as a sneak peek into the future of Chromecast. Google, the big boss behind Chromecast, uses this program to test out new features, updates, and improvements before they're rolled out to the general public. By joining the beta program, you become an early adopter, giving you access to these exciting new features before anyone else. This gives you the opportunity to test out and provide feedback on potential changes and improvements, which helps shape the future of Chromecast. But here's the catch: it's not always smooth sailing. Because you're getting early access, you might encounter bugs, glitches, or features that aren't fully polished. But hey, that's the price of being a tech trendsetter, right? Plus, you're directly contributing to making the Chromecast experience even better for everyone. In essence, the Chromecast Beta program is a way for Google to involve users like you and me in the development process, fostering a collaborative environment where feedback shapes the final product.
